Lego building at Grand Sirenis Punta Cana Resort
Grand Sirenis Punta Cana Resort Casino & Aquagames is promoting the new attractions at their fully refurbished holiday complex that reopened to the public in December 2018. US$30 million were invested in the renovation that includes two new buildings and several new services and amenities. The resort complex offers activities for all ages and has programs for families, couples and groups of friends.

Grand Sirenis Punta Cana Resort is made up of two hotels, Grand Sirenis Cocotal Beach Resort and Grand Sirenis Tropical Suites and is located in Uvero Alto, in northern Punta Cana.

For families, the resort now offers a Lego building zone at its Sirenis Kids Club. This is in addition to its expansive Aquagames Water Park and its two pools that are separate for children.

Puerto Plata is leading cruise ship port in the Dominican Republic
Deputy Tourism Minister Julio Almonte reports that in the first five months of the year, 86 cruise ships have arrived to Amber Cove, the Carnival Cruise port in Maimón. From January to May, 365,257 have arrived on the cruise ships. Of these 273,399 were cruise passengers and another 91,858 crew.

Puerto Plata is the country’s leading cruise ship destination since the opening of Amber Cove in 2015. To date, 543 cruise ship stops, bringing 2,275,727 cruise passengers and crew have arrived at that port.

Puerto Plata is working to lure more maritime tourists when a second cruise ship terminal, Taino Bay, opens in 2020 attracting different cruise lines. The new port is under construction in the city of Puerto Plata.

Cruise ships also stop at Casa de Campo La Romana and Catalina Island in La Romana, Sansouci Santo Domingo, Cayo Levantado in Samaná, and Cap Cana in Punta Cana.

Sanctuary Cap Cana promotes renovations
The adults-only, all-inclusive 325-room Sanctuary Cap Cana, has completed a US$45 million renovation project. The hotel is operated by Playa Hotels & Resorts. Two six-story buildings were added with 140 new units and swimming pools. The fitness center was redone.

Sanctuary Cap Cana guests have access to five a la carte and buffet restaurants, six bars, five pools, a saltwater swimming pool, tennis courts, a marina and the Punta Espada Jack Nicklaus golf course.

Promoting the DR at MLB ballparks
The Ministry of Tourism has organized a series of tribute games at US Major League Baseball ballparks this summer to promote the contribution of Dominican ballplayers to the sport. These begin on Wednesday, 5 June 2019 with a first Dominican Day at the PNC Park in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ania.

The games will pay tribute to the past as well as current Dominican players who have helped shape the sport. “Baseball is more than just a pastime, it’s a major source of identity and pride to Dominican culture,” said Magaly Toribio, marketing advisor for the Dominican Republic Ministry of Tourism. “We appreciate this opportunity to recognize our country’s most influential players and demonstrate the passion contributed to each and every game.”

Game integrations will include a video honoring iconic players and on-field presentations to Dominican home team players in addition to giveaways at select stadiums. Leading up to the game, attendees will have the chance to enjoy authentic Dominican music, with live bands performing bachata and Dominican merengue before the game and as well as a Dominican-themed photobooth.

The Dominican Republic continues to lead the Major Leagues with the most representatives from outside the United States. More than 100 Dominican players earned spots on the 2019 opening day roster or 40% of all players that are from outside the United States.

Overall Dominican players now represent 11.6 percent of all Major League Baseball starters.

Specific dates and locations are as follows:
June 5: Pittsburg Pirates (Pirates vs. Braves)
August 12: Chicago White Sox (White Sox vs. Astros)
August 13: Cleveland Indians (Indians vs. Red Sox)
August 15: New York Yankees (Yankees vs. Indians)
August 17: Boston Red Sox (Red Sox vs. Orioles)
August 22: Atlanta Braves (Braves vs. Marlins)
August 26: San Diego Padres (Padres vs. Dodgers)
September 3: Washington Nationals (Nationals vs. Mets)
September 9: Houston Astros (Astros vs. Angels)
September 12: Texas Rangers (Rangers vs. Oakland Athletics)
September 27: Philadelphia Phillies (Phillies vs. Marlins)
